ABOUT SOTHEBY'S
Established in 1744, Sotheby’s promotes access and ownership of exceptional art and luxury objects through auctions, private sales and retail. Our deep expertise across 70 selling categories is supported by a leading technology platform and a global network of specialists spanning 40 countries. Selling categories include Contemporary Art, Modern and Impressionist Art, Old Masters, Chinese Works of Art, Jewelry, Watches, Wine and Spirits and Design, as well as collectible cars and real estate through RM Sotheby’s and Concierge. Sotheby’s Financial Services is a leading art lender and provides capital solutions for collectors around the world, having originated more than $12 billion in loans since its inception. Sotheby’s new global headquarters is now open at the iconic Breuer building at 945 Madison Avenue in New York City.
THE ROLE
The role is key in driving client growth and revenue generation across categories for Sotheby’s Italy. It combines
client development, project management and growth execution, leveraging targeted events, experiences,
partnerships and data‑driven initiatives to acquire new clients, deepen existing relationships and unlock
incremental revenue opportunities. The role works closely with local Senior Leaders to leverage tailored events,
experiences and partnerships to drive client engagement and business outcomes, while supporting the execution
of the regional growth strategy for Italy
RESPONSIBILITIES
Regional Strategy and Client Development
Drive client acquisition and development initiatives aligned with Italy’s cross‑category growth priorities,
including Modern & Contemporary Art, Jewels, single‑owner collections and Private Sales.
Leverage internal client databases to unlock under‑activated opportunities and support proactive client
outreach.
Support the sourcing pipeline through targeted client engagement initiatives, Private Selling Exhibitions and
curated experiences, in close collaboration with Senior Specialists.
Events, Partnerships & Non-Auction Revenue
Design and oversee client‑driven programme of events and experiences, with a clear focus on business impact
such as Private Sales, new client acquisition and cross‑category opportunities.
Lead the activation strategy of Palazzo Serbelloni beyond auctions, supporting growth ambitions in the context
of the 12‑year lease renewal.
Develop and implement non‑auction initiatives generating incremental revenue, including activating the
Gallery outside the auction season.
Assess potential opportunities for Private Selling Exhibitions and coordinate their execution, where
appropriate.
Build, manage and expand strategic partnerships and collaborations, identifying additional relevant partners
aligned with Italy’s growth objectives.
Leverage key fairs to reinforce local presence, sourcing and client cultivation.
Develop initiatives aimed at engaging the next generation of buyers and emerging collectors.
Client Data & Insights
Exploit client data to expand and deepen the Italian client base, identify new client segments and support
proactive outreach strategies.
Work closely with global client strategy teams to ensure alignment, consistency and best-practice sharing.
Track and report on key client-related KPIs, including new client acquisition, client reactivation, Private Sales
contribution and non-auction revenue.
Marketing Enablement
Coordinate the local execution of marketing initiatives for Italy, acting as a relay with global and central
marketing teams.
Ensure marketing content and campaigns effectively support Italy’s growth objectives, with a particular focus
on Private Sales, events, partnerships and client acquisition
